How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 33610?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 33610 Studio Apartments | $1,204 | $735 | $1,949 |
| 33610 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,541 | $795 | $9,994 |
| 33610 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,677 | $975 | $4,801 |
| 33610 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,187 | $1,450 | $6,229 |
| 33610 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,527 | $1,800 | $4,939 |
